On April 16, Rodion Usaev spoke at the VI Russian Forum of Design Industry with a presentation on the Double Diamond method and its application in industrial design.
The essence of the method is four consecutive phases: market and user research (Discover), task formulation (Define), idea generation and prototyping (Develop), refinement and preparation for production (Deliver).
Using the examples of USAEV projects, it was shown how this structured approach works in reality: from the first interview with the customer to the transfer of files for engineering and design development and author’s support.
